This is technical work enforcing Land Development Regulations, Code of Ordinances, Building Codes and Standard Housing Codes. May inspect house and properties, contacting waste management on garbage and trash pickups.. Work is performed under general supervision of the Code Enforcement Supervisor.
Essential Job Duties
The following duties are normal for this position. The omission of specific statements of duties does not exclude them from the classification if the work is similar, related, or a logical assignment for this classification. Other duties may be required and assigned.
- Enforce applicable sections of the Land Development Regulations, Housing Codes and Code of Ordinances through inspection and review activities.
- Testify at Code Enforcement Board Hearings and follows up on Code Enforcement Orders.
- Issue notice of violations on public nuisance, housing code standards, zoning and building codes and abandoned vehicles.
- Patrol assigned area and investigate complaints called in by the public. Interact with public for assistance in interpretation of specific sections of the Land Development Regulations, Housing Codes and Code of Ordinances.
- Discuss with public, code violations.
- Fosters positive employee relations and employee morale on a City-wide basis.
- High School graduation or possession of an acceptable equivalency diploma, supplemented by college credits from an accredited U.S. College with courses that include building, construction or inspection techniques.
- One (1) year experience working with building codes, municipal codes or as a Code Enforcement Officer preferred.
- Must be Florida Association of Code Enforcement (F.A.C.E.) certified or obtain F.A.C.E. certification within 12 months from date of employment.
- Must possess a valid Florida Driver's License, with a good driving record.
- Knowledge of municipal codes, housing codes, enforcement and inspection techniques.
